    I am building a 33 Gen II in San Diego, got my kit about six months ago, and have been making steady progress since then. I have tangented a few times taking a month to learn how to engine turn and 2-3 months learning how to powder coat. Just got the tires on last weekend.
    48DB1A55-309B-462A-9E10-B7745F84BEEB Medium.jpeg
    I attended the build school last September just to make sure I knew what I was getting into. It was great to see the car come together so quickly and I got a ton of ideas from the others taking the class.
